Wheat and Barley Commissions Established In Saskatchewan
- https://www.farms.com/news/wheat-and-barley-commissions-established-in-saskatchewan-63977.aspx
- Saskatchewan Agriculture Minister Lyle Stewart announced the establishment of both the Saskatchewan Wheat Development Commission and the Saskatchewan Barley Development Commission. As a result, Saskatchewan producers will be able to direct check-off dollars into research, market development and promotion initiatives for their sectors.

Canadian Barley Research Coalition
- https://barleyresearch.ca/
- ©2021 Alberta Wheat & Barley Commissions – The Canadian Barley Research Coalition (CBRC), a collaboration between Alberta Barley, the Saskatchewan Barley Development Commission (SaskBarley), and Manitoba Crop Alliance (MCA), has committed more than $1.5 million over five years to a core barley breeding agreement with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ada (AAFC).

About SaskOats - Prairie Oat Growers Association
- https://poga.ca/partners/about-saskoats
- The council later recommended to the minister a check-off be allowed to proceed, and in April 2006 the Saskatchewan Oat Development Commission (SaskOats) was established by order-in-council, with the authority to collect a 50 cent per metric tonne (approximately one half cent per bushel) refundable check-off on oats grown in Saskatchewan and ...

CBRC commits $2.7M to USask CDC barley breeding activities
- https://research.usask.ca/our-impact/highlights/discoverydigest/2020-september/news-cbrc-commits-2.7-million-to-usask-cdc-barley-breeding-activities.php
- The Canadian Barley Research Coalition (CBRC) announced today it will invest $2.7 million over five years in the University of Saskatchewan’s Crop Development Centre (CDC) through a core breeding agreement to develop barley varieties with improved agronomics, disease resistance and end-use quality.
